What is a Foreclosure?
+
Foreclosure happens when a homeowner is no longer able to make mortgage payments as needed. This allows the lender to seize the residential or commercial property, getting rid of the homeowner and selling the home, as stipulated in the [mortgage agreement](https://magnoliasresidence.com).
+
When a foreclosure happens, the following steps occur:
+
1. Notice of Election and Demand is tape-recorded within 10 organization days of getting a package from the lending institution's attorney. +
2. Sale date is set in between 110 through 125 calendar days after the NED was taped (non-ag). +
3. Combined Notice is mailed within 20 calendar days after the NED was tape-recorded. +
4. Second Combined Notice is mailed with 45-60 calendar days prior to first set up sale date. +
5. Combined Notice published in local paper 45-60 calendar days prior to the very first scheduled sale date. +
6. Notice of Intent to Cure must be received at least 15 calendar days prior to the first scheduled sale date. A cure, in the type of a cashier's check, should be paid by noon the day before the sale. +
7. The court order authorizing the sale and the signed and detailed bid must be gotten by noon two (2) business days prior to sale day. +
8. The Pre-sale List is made available by 2:00 p.m. on Tuesday before Thursday's sale. +
9. The sale is conducted at the Clear Creek County Courthouse, Office of the Treasurer & [Public Trustee](https://kopenaandecosta.nl) at 11:00 a.m. on Thursdays +
10. The Certificate of Purchase is taped within five (5) company days. +
11. A Notice of Intent to Redeem should be submitted by a junior lienholder within 8 (8) business days after the sale. Foreclosures started in 2008 and more recent do not allow for owner redemptions. +

How to Cure a Foreclosure:
+
A remedy amount is the quantity essential to bring a foreclosed loan current. The general public Trustee's foreclosure files only consist of treatment figures when an Intent to Cure has actually been filed and the figures have been gotten from the foreclosing lawyer.
+
The only celebrations lawfully enabled to submit an Intent to Cure consist of, but are not limited to: residential or commercial property owners, persons accountable, grantor of evidence of debt and junior lien holders pursuant to C.R.S. 38-38-104( 1 ). An Intent to Cure need to be submitted at least fifteen days prior to the date of the arranged Public Trustee sale.
+
The Intent to Cure Form (PDF) might be filed by e-mail, fax, mail or face to face at the Office of the Clear Creek County Public Trustee (please call or email to verify that we got the document). There is no charge to file and does not obligate the filer. Cure funds should be received in the Public Trustees workplace by midday on the day before the sale, and must be in the kind of cash or proven bank cashier's check.
+
Please do not anticipate to get information of the amount due right away after filing the type. The general public Trustee's Office must ask for that information from the loan provider or lending institution's lawyer. Upon invoice of the figures from the loan provider or lending institution's lawyer, the treatment amount will be provided to you as asked for. The figures might be great for just a limited time so if you do not cure by the valid figure due date stated in the statement, you will need to ask for an updated treatment declaration through the general public Trustee's Office.

How to Bid at a Foreclosure Sale:
+
Preparing in advance:
+
It is your responsibility to do research before concerning the sale to bid on a residential or commercial property. The general public Trustee can not and does not guaranty that the deed of trust being foreclosed is a first lien - it could be a second or third lien. The Public Trustee does not know the condition of the residential or commercial property, or if the residential or commercial property taxes or assessments have actually been paid or if there are any other liens against the residential or commercial property. If you do not understand how to inspect the "condition of title" or the "chain of title" to the residential or commercial property, you might want to hire somebody to do the research study for you.
+
You can acquire the foreclosure case number for the residential or commercial property by looking it up at our site, Foreclosure Search.
+
On Tuesday, two days before sale, we will have published in our workplace by around 2:00 p.m. listing of residential or commercial properties scheduled to go to sale that week (Thursday). The lender's composed quote is required to be offered, in writing, to the general public Trustee prior to the posting of the Pre-Sale Continuance List (foreclosure search, foreclosure reports). The quotes are public information and you may search our foreclosure search, sale info, bid, to see the opening quote amount. Bids received from the lending institutions may be changed at the time of sale so long as the loan provider's agent is personally present at sale and re-executes the [modified](https://propunveiler.com) written bid.

Check in on sale day:

The Clear Creek County Public Trustee holds foreclosure sales on Thursday's without delay at 11:00 a.m. - Sales are held at the Clear Creek County Treasurer & Public Trustee's Office, in the Clear Creek County Courthouse, 405 Argentine Street, Georgetown, Colorado. See Map (PDF)
+
If you mean to bid on a residential or commercial property, you should reach the office about 15 to 20 minutes early to complete a Bidder Registration Form (PDF) with your name, address, etc. This details will be utilized for the Certificate of Purchase, please make certain it is accurate and readable.
+
Those interested in bidding must personally attend the sale. We do not take over-bids by phone, fax or email. If you are appearing at the sale to bid on behalf of someone besides yourself or another entity that you do not own or control, you require to have written authorization, a letter of agency notarized pursuant to CRS 15-14-607, and verbally state that your bid is being entered upon behalf of that other individual or entity at the time the bid is made.
+
Bidding at the sale continues in increments of $5.00 - if the lending institution has actually sent a quote for $150,000.00, for instance, you need to bid a minimum of $150,005.00 in order to be the effective bidder.
+
You will likewise be needed to have sufficient funds with you to bid on the residential or commercial property. Payment of effective bid amounts need to be made in the type of a verifiable bank cashier's check. Checks need to be payable only to the "Clear Creek County Public Trustee". We can decline third celebration checks. The Public Trustee will strike and sell the residential or commercial property to the effective bidder after bidding has ceased and funds have been supplied.
+
Pursuant to laws in result on January 1, 2008 for cases started after that date, the effective bidder will not get an original Certificate of Purchase at the time of sale. Successful bidders will be provided with an Invoice from the Public Trustee after the sale is finished. A Certificate of Purchase will be issued in the name and address of the successful bidder as revealed on your Bidder Information Form and taped (within 5 company days) by the Public Trustee's workplace and maintained in our workplace records.
+
As the grantee called in the Certificate of Purchase, you do not have immediate right of access to the residential or commercial property. A [Certificate](https://aadc.co.id) of Purchase does not move title to you, it simply evidences your investment made at the time of sale.
+
The Redemption Process:
+
A junior lien holder has 8 business days after the sale to file an intent to redeem. The most senior lien might redeem 15 to 19 business days after the sale, however no behind twelve noon the last day. If multiple lien holders submit an intent to redeem, each additional lien holder will [receive](https://bbmproperties.in) a 5 day redemption duration.

If you are gotten in touch with for redemption figures, interest is calculated at the rate defined on the note and extra expenditures are limited to those permitted by statute. Please be prepared to offer invoices for costs incurred. Redemption figures should be gotten within 13 [company](https://www.myrhouse.com) days after the sale. The [statement](https://propertyhouse-eg.com) needs to specify all sums needed to redeem including the quantity of daily interest and the interest rate. The declaration may be amended up until 2 company days before the start of the next relevant redemption duration. Your statement of redemption must adhere to 38-38-302 C.R.S.
+
. If redemption takes place, the [Certificate](https://investimo.biz) of Purchase holder is paid the bid quantity, interest at the rate specified in the Deed of Trust and Note being foreclosed, and any other allowable expenses as specified by Colorado Revised Statutes (receipts must be supplied) as provided in C.R.S. 38-38-107 and as consisted of in your redemption statement. Thereafter, upon composed request and payment of the required charges, the Public Trustee's workplace will provide a Confirmation Deed to convey title to the last redeeming party.
+
If no Notice of Intent to Redeem is submitted and no redemption is made by anyone, you must ask for, in composing, that our workplace concern your Confirmation Deed, no quicker than 15 company days after the sale. You must pay a $30.00 cost, plus recording costs, for issuance of the taped Deed. The Confirmation Deed shall be provided by the Public Trustee and taped with the Clerk & Recorder's workplace. If you are the beneficiary of that Deed, you will then have ownership of the residential or commercial property.
